PASSAGE Festival

PASSAGE Festival is a living street theatre festival in constant evolution and expansion. PASSAGE Festival will take place between 31 July and 5 August in Helsingør Teater and Dunkers Kulturhus.

PASSAGE Festivalhas a large program with both Danish and international artists, premieres and classics, avantgarde experimentation and oldschool circus and street theatre. With 150 to 200 performances at each festival, it is one of Northern Europe’s largest living street theatre festivals, presenting performances in the streets, at the harbour, on the beach and in the surrounding areas. The ambition is to create a festival that is diverse, accessible and enjoyable for everyone.

The audience will get the opportunity to see performances such as the clownshow "Chicks" about two chicks that experience freedom for the first time. Chicks is a speechless show is full of physical comedy that makes all ages laugh. PASSAGE Planet, a platform at the festival that addresses the human situation in connection with the climate crisis, will be part of this year's festival. The platform aims to create space for sharing thoughts with each other and inspire hope with events such as the Dinner Conversation on Climate and Biodiversity Crises, hosted by Susanne Danig, on questions such as how can we even find visions for new ways of living together that do not disrupt the balance of the Earth as well as the work SOLASTALGIA – Book of Songs“ by Madeleine Kate McGowan, an audience-engaging choir work that invites reflection on climate-related grief.
